Staff Enterprise Search Architect

mycnajobs
Alpharetta, GAPosted 14 days ago
Company Description
It all started in sunny San Diego, California in 2004 when a visionary engineer, Fred Luddy, saw the potential to transform how we work. Fast forward to today - ServiceNow stands as a global market leader, bringing innovative AI-enhanced technology to over 8,100 customers, including 85% of the Fortune 500. Our intelligent cloud-based platform seamlessly connects people, systems, and processes to empower organizations to find smarter, faster, and better ways to work. But this is just the beginning of our journey.
We pursue our purpose to make the world work better for everyone. The Role:
We are seeking a highly skilled AI Application Architect to lead the design and development of AI applications, including enterprise search and digital assistants.
This role requires a deep understanding of search platform technologies, including expertise in data and context indexing. The ideal candidate will have experience orchestrating AI services and building microservice architectures that can scale to meet the needs of ServiceNow teams and customers. As part of this role, you will play a key part in developing intelligent systems that improve information retrieval and digital workflow experiences across the company. Responsibilities:
- AI Application Orchestration: Architect and implement AI application orchestration frameworks that ensure smooth integration, deployment, and management of AI services across multiple systems and teams.
- Microservice Architecture Design: Design and implement scalable, distributed microservice architectures that support AI applications, ensuring high availability, resilience, and maintainability.
- Search Platform Expertise: Lead the design and optimization of AI-driven enterprise search platforms, with a focus on advanced data and context indexing techniques to improve search relevance, speed, and accuracy.
- Data and Context Indexing: Build and optimize search systems with sophisticated data indexing and contextual understanding, enabling effective retrieval pipelines for RAG workflows.
- Digital Assistant Development: Develop and integrate advanced conversational AI capabilities for digital assistants, leveraging natural language processing (NLP) and machine learning models.
- Scalable Infrastructure: Collaborate with infrastructure and DevOps teams to deploy AI solutions in cloud-native environments with CI/CD support, ensuring efficient and scalable AI application management.
- Collaboration and Leadership: Mentor and support early-career engineers while collaborating with product teams and stakeholders to ensure AI architectures align with business goals and technical requirements.
- Innovation and Trends: Stay informed on the latest trends in AI/ML, search technologies, and microservice architectures to continuously innovate and strengthen ServiceNow's AI capabilities. About Digital Technology:
We're not yesterday's IT department-we're Digital Technology. The world around us keeps changing and so do we. We're redefining what it means to be IT with a mindset centered on transformation, experience, AI-driven automation, innovation, and growth. About Emerging Technology Group:
Emerging Technology Group (ETG) is ServiceNow's Digital Technology internal incubation group. Being customer zero for ServiceNow products, we ensure the products work for us internally and deliver value as they get in the hands of our customers. About ServiceNow Digital Technology:
We approach our distributed world of work with flexibility and trust. Work personas (flexible, remote, or required in office) are categories that are assigned to ServiceNow employees depending on the nature of their work.
Learn more here. About Qualifications:
We require at least 8 years of experience in software development and architecture, with at least 4 years working on AI/ML experience.
Deep knowledge of AI/ML frameworks and search technologies (e.g., Moveworks, Glean, Elasticsearch, Coveo), particularly focused on data indexing, context awareness, and relevance ranking.
Expertise in designing microservice architectures and managing AI systems within cloud environments.
Strong background in building AI solutions, including digital assistants, with seamless integrations into enterprise systems.
Skills:
- Programming skills in Python, Java, or similar languages, with a focus on AI and microservice architectures.
- Hands-on experience with DevOps tools and CI/CD pipelines for deploying AI solutions.
- Leadership and mentoring capabilities.
- Excellent communication and problem-solving skills.
- Prior experience integrating AI search solutions with enterprise SaaS platforms like ServiceNow.
